Java菜单组件课件_第1页
Java菜单组件课件_第2页
Java菜单组件课件_第3页
Java菜单组件课件_第4页
Java菜单组件课件_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Java菜单组件课件PPTXX有限公司汇报人:XX目录Java菜单组件概述01Java菜单组件实例03Java菜单组件常见问题05Java菜单组件使用02Java菜单组件高级特性04Java菜单组件未来展望06Java菜单组件概述01菜单组件定义菜单组件是JavaGUI中用于导航和选择命令的界面元素。定义概述提供用户友好的界面,便于用户快速访问程序功能。功能特点菜单组件的作用01提升用户体验菜单组件使软件操作更直观便捷,提升用户操作效率和满意度。02导航功能提供清晰的导航结构,帮助用户快速找到所需功能或信息。菜单组件的分类主菜单上下文菜单01应用程序中的主要导航菜单,包含主要功能和操作选项。02在特定上下文或对象上右键点击时出现的菜单,提供与当前选中对象相关的操作。Java菜单组件使用02创建菜单栏在Java中,通过添加菜单项来构建菜单栏,每个菜单项可触发特定操作。设置菜单项01利用布局管理器,合理排列菜单栏位置,确保用户界面的整洁与易用。布局管理02添加菜单项在菜单组件中直接添加菜单项,设置其标签和图标。01直接添加通过代码动态加载菜单项,提高菜单的灵活性和可扩展性。02动态加载菜单项事件处理根据事件类型执行相应操作,如打开窗口、执行命令。事件处理为菜单项添加事件监听器,响应用户点击。事件监听Java菜单组件实例03简单菜单示例基础菜单实现展示JavaSwing创建简单菜单的代码及运行效果。菜单功能演示通过实例演示菜单项的点击事件处理及功能实现。弹出菜单示例通过鼠标右键点击触发,显示包含多个选项的弹出菜单。右键触发用户选择菜单项后,执行相应的操作,如复制、粘贴、删除等。选项操作结合Java图形界面库,实现弹出菜单的美观与易用。图形界面菜单快捷键设置快捷键定义为菜单项设置快捷键,提高操作效率。快捷键提示显示快捷键提示信息,方便用户记忆和使用。Java菜单组件高级特性04菜单项分组01分组显示将菜单项按功能分组,提高界面清晰度和用户操作效率。02图标辅助为分组添加图标,直观区分不同功能组,增强用户体验。菜单项图标设置01图标添加方法介绍在Java菜单组件中为菜单项添加图标的具体步骤。02图标样式定制阐述如何根据需求自定义菜单项图标的样式和大小。菜单项状态控制01启用与禁用根据条件控制菜单项的启用或禁用状态,提升用户交互体验。02高亮显示通过高亮显示当前操作相关的菜单项,引导用户操作。Java菜单组件常见问题05菜单组件的兼容性Java菜单组件在不同操作系统上的表现差异及解决方案。跨平台问题01探讨Java菜单组件在Web应用中与不同浏览器的兼容性问题。浏览器兼容02菜单组件的性能优化01减少重绘次数通过合并绘制操作,减少界面重绘次数,提升菜单组件的渲染性能。02优化事件处理精简事件监听器,避免不必要的计算,提高菜单响应速度。03缓存机制应用引入缓存机制,存储常用数据,减少重复计算,提升整体性能。菜单组件的调试技巧利用日志记录,定位菜单组件异常位置及原因。日志排查法模拟用户点击菜单,检查组件响应及功能实现情况。模拟用户操作设置断点,逐步执行代码,观察菜单组件状态变化。断点调试010203Java菜单组件未来展望06新版本特性介绍新版本Java菜单组件将大幅提升响应速度,减少资源占用。性能优化增加更多交互功能,提升用户体验,满足多样化需求。功能增强菜单组件的发展趋势菜单组件将深度集成云原生技术,支持微服务架构。云原生与微服务结合AI与大数据,提升菜单组件的智能化和个性化水平。AI与大数据融合与其他技术的融合Java菜单组件将与React等前端框架更

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论